Post subject:  1988 Porsche 924S starter motor problem ?

Hoping you could clarify a problem I have with our 1988 Porsche 924S. The starter motor stopped working, and we suspected the solenoid, but it was very rough looking because of where it is situated. We ordered a new starter motor from a company in England, and duly a completely re-manufactured in Poland starter motor arrived. Very well done, everything was Bosch, but as well as the large bolt for the main current wires, it had 2 spade connectors, one either side. Our old motor had just 1 small bolt-on connector. I mistakenly thought that all I needed was to change the connection, and push it on to the connector on left side. It fitted, but using either push-on connector it refused to do anything ! I took it out, and connected it to my jump-start, and again could get no response , either on both connections . Even running a small wire connecting them, no response. Contacted supplier who assured me they would send another motor, and make sure it had proper connector. Today received another motor exactly the same number, a ceevam SR3531, and it also will not do anything, and supplier just wants them back for a refund, which does not help me ! If I knew how to adjust the wiring , the motor seems to fit. It is obviously something to do with the double connectors, but as I say, it is a funny one ! Car off the road for 4 weeks, and wondering if you had any similar experience , and could advise me ? I am getting a bit 'fed-up'Hope you can help.
